| Summary: | In his series 'Redesign my Brain', award winning documentary maker Todd Sampson puts brain training to the test as he undergoes a radical brain makeover. The cutting edge new science of brain plasticity has found that anyone can become smarter, improve their memory and reverse mental aging with the right brain training. This clip is from episode 'Help Me Adapt', Part 7. Alongside Dr. Tor Wager, Professor of Psychology and Neuroscience, Todd investigates his body's reponse to pain. They research how pain occurs and work out how to manage this phenomena. |
